Conversion Table cm3 to inches3
Cubic Inches | Cubic Centimeters |
---|---|
0.01 | 0.16387064 |
0.1 | 1.6387064 |
1 | 16.387064 |
2 | 32.774128 |
3 | 49.161192 |
4 | 65.548256 |
5 | 81.93532 |
10 | 163.87064 |
20 | 327.74128 |
50 | 819.3532 |
100 | 1,638.7064 |
Cubic Inches to Cubic Centimeters
Cubic Inches to Cubic Centimeter conversion is widely used in mathematics. A cubic centimeter and cubic inches are the units of measurement of volume. Volume is a mathematical quantity that is used to measure the amount of three-dimensional space that is occupied by a three-dimensional object. The volume of an object is usually measured by using SI-derived units such as cubic meters and liters and different imperial units such as cubic inches, cubic yards, pints, gallons, etc.
Generally, while solving some problems, we need to convert units. For example, you are asked to find the volume of a cubical container in liters, and its side length is given in inches. So, after calculating the volume of the container, we have to convert the obtained volume in cubic inches to liters.
